Oxford Cannabinoid Technologies Holdings plc

Director Dealing Update

Further to the announcements of 1 November 2021 and 5 November 2021 (the "Announcements"), Oxford Cannabinoid Technologies Holdings plc (the "Company"), is pleased to announce that the Charge over the Pledged Shares in connection with the Facility has been removed.

Words and expressions defined in the Announcements have the same meaning ascribed to them herein unless the context suggests otherwise.

A PDMR form is set out below.

About Oxford Cannabinoid Technologies Holdings Plc:

Oxford Cannabinoid Technologies Holdings plc ("OCTP" or the Company") is the holding company of Oxford Cannabinoid Technologies Ltd ("OCT") (together the "Group"), a pharmaceutical company developing prescription cannabinoid medicines for approval by key medicines regulatory agencies worldwide and targeting the U$ multi-billion pain market. Cannabinoids are compounds found in the cannabis plant that have been shown to have a range of therapeutic effects on the body, including pain relief. The Group has a clearly defined path to commercialisation, revenues and growth. The Group is developing drug candidates through clinical trials to gain regulatory approval (FDA/MHRA/EMA) that will enable medical professionals to prescribe them with confidence.

The Group's portfolio aims to balance risk, value and time to market, whilst ensuring market exclusivity around all its key activities. The Group's lead compound, OCT461201, is a highly potent and selective CB2 agonist and is being developed by OCT in a solid oral dosage form. OCT is conducting pre-clinical testing and development with pre-clinical trials scheduled for 2022. The Group's product pipeline also uses a balanced drug product strategy that employs both natural and synthetic compounds for the treatment of rare diseases and includes chemically modified phytocannabinoids with improved drug-like characteristics and a proprietary library of cannabinoids.

OCTP operates a partnership model with external academic and commercial partners, including the University of Oxford with whom OCT has had an umbrella research collaboration since 13 March 2018.
